  • [New approaches to the rehabilitation of patients with neurological motor defects] Abstract Text:

    s b shvarkovS B Shvarkov,o s davydovO S Davydov,r a kuuzR A Kuuz,t r aipovaT R Aipova,a m ve?nA M Ve?n,s b shvarkovS B Shvarkov,o s davydovO S Davydov,r a kuuzR A Kuuz,t r aipovaT R Aipova,a m ve?nA M Ve?n,

    The results of the application of medical space suit "Adelie-92" for rehabilitation of patients with motor disorders are presented. Brain circulation acute disturbances as well as craniocerebral traumas were the main causes of these motor disorders. The complex estimation of patients condition was carried out both before and after the treatment. It included clinical data, physiological tests, EEG and evoked potentials investigations, stabilography and cardiorhythm analysis. The results proved the high effectiveness of the new therapeutical method.
